The useful model refers to the field of medicine, namely to dentistry, and can be used to close extensive wound surfaces after operations on the hard palate and alveolar process of the upper jaw, reconstructive surgery of congenital and acquired defects of the alveolar process and the body of the upper jaw, hard and soft palate. The development of a device for the protection of the wound surface in operations on the hard palate and the alveolar process of the upper jaw that meet the modern requirements of laboratory and clinical medicine is topical. The technical result of the claimed utility model is the simplification of the design and the provision of reliable protection of the wound surface in the early postoperative period. The technical result is achieved by the fact that the device is a tire in the form of a horseshoe with a "reference plane" made of aluminum. Due to the devices "reference plane" with grooves for fixing the gauze tampon with the drug, it is possible to reliably close the extensive wound surfaces of the hard and soft palate, after operations for benign and malignant neoplasms of the alveolar process of the upper jaw, as well as various combinations thereof, and protect the wound surface from mechanical influences from the masticatory and facial musculature of the maxillofacial region and premature divergence of the sutures, its unfavorable ikrobnogo seeding, keep muco-periosteal flap is in the correct position to form the oral vestibule necessary for further effective prosthesis. The claimed device is simple and convenient to use, since the compliance of the aluminum wire, from which a tire with a "reference plane" is made, it is possible to easily and quickly make a tire under operating conditions and superimpose it on the upper dentition from the vestibular side.
